Requirements for Installing MSN Remote Record Service

The MSN Remote Record Service requires a broadband connection and that you run Windows XP Media Center Edition 2005. Most Media Center Edition 2004 PCs can be upgraded to Media Center Edition 2005 for a small shipping charge. Some older Media Center PCs may not support Windows XP Media Center Edition 2005. Consult your computer manufacturer and Upgrading to Windows XP Media Edition 2005 for information about upgrading.

Windows XP Media Center Edition 2005 needs to be configured to use the Guide before installing MSN Remote Record.

To use MSN Remote Record you must have a .NET Passport. If you use MSN Messenger, you already have a Passport. It's your sign-in e-mail address. If you're not sure if you have one, visit the Microsoft .NET Passport page for more information.

Finally, MSN Remote Record only works on Media Center PCs in the United States and Canada. The possibility exists for MSN Remote Record to be available for use in other countries eventually.
